They might not make beer at Brewery Farm, but this fab Dorset site serves up good times in grand surrounds, and there's a pub right next door for good measure…
If you’re into history, there’s lots of it to be supped and savoured in the area; same goes for walks, beaches, boat rides… the whole lot of it easily accessible from a berth on this peaceful and friendly site.
Facilities include a shop, selling the farm’s own produce; if you want to grill up an alfresco feast, go ahead – barbecues are permitted. The suitably ancient and rural inn over the road serves fresh locally sourced food as well, along with local ales to relax with at the end of a day of outings.
Fancy exploring the area slowly? Ask the team to point you towards the network of country footpaths, through some of Dorset’s finest countryside.

Local attractions
If beaches are your bag, you’ve hit the big time here as the Jurassic Coast is studded not just with fossils but also sandy coves and rocky inlets: Lulworth Cove is a 40-minute drive away, and if you fancy something wilder, Winspit beach is accessible only by a footpath from Worth Matravers (45 minutes).
Another fine way to explore the coast is to make for Weymouth or Poole, both half an hour away, for a boat cruise. Both towns are crammed with further family-friendly attractions including funfairs and an aquarium in Weymouth, and slides and chutes and waterfalls at Poole’s Splashdown waterpark. Monkey World and the Tank Museum are also around half an hour away.
For an easy way to see the chalk hills and valleys of inland Dorset, take a seat on the Swanage Railway (50 minutes) for steam rides between the coast and Corfe Castle (40 minutes by car). The castle is well worth clambering over; if anyone’s missing the water, make for the nearby Dorset Waterpark for floating inflatable obstacle courses in a wooded lakeland setting.
For another day out with a difference, the graceful residents of Abbotsbury Swannery (45 minutes) were once kept by local monks for the purposes of scoffing at banquets. You can now visit the country's only nesting colony of mute swans and feed them, as well as get lost in the maze, hurtle about the adventure playground and roam the nearby subtropical gardens.
